At the northern edge of the Marais, between the Place de la République and the Cirque d’Hiver Bouglione, lies Le Clark Hôtel, a charming little boutique hotel named for Edith Clark, the 20th-century parachutist who famously landed a jump from the roof of the circus. Life inside the hotel is a little more sedate, in a good way — its rooms, though circus-inspired, are elegant and quietly playful. In addition to the fine location, guests benefit from a small spa featuring a hammam, a sauna, and a gym.
